Output 3d46886049bbbc9c4178196f81cde32f50020c3471502bf495a5803169aabe60:1

value
21264
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8612e8f566051da4a3d98cc904ba6a091cde81b63a93c657607c4ee743d4b1d0
address
bc1pscfw3atxq5w6fg7e3nysfwn2pywdaqdk82fuv4mq038wws75k8gqh6u94c
transaction
3d46886049bbbc9c4178196f81cde32f50020c3471502bf495a5803169aabe60
spent
true